Kichiro Koto is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Condensed Matter Physics. According to data from OpenAlex, Kichiro Koto has authored 56 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 35 papers in Materials Chemistry, 16 papers in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and 15 papers in Condensed Matter Physics. Recurrent topics in Kichiro Koto’s work include X-ray Diffraction in Crystallography (12 papers), Solid-state spectroscopy and crystallography (11 papers) and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(10 papers). Kichiro Koto is often cited by papers focused on X-ray Diffraction in Crystallography (12 papers), Solid-state spectroscopy and crystallography (11 papers) and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(10 papers). Kichiro Koto coll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Ghana. Kichiro Koto's co-authors include Nobuo Morimoto, Fumikazu Kanamaru, Akira Yoshiasa, Shoichi Endo, Masayasu Tokonami, Hironobu Maeda, Takashi Uehara, Toshihiro Moriga, Tadao Ishii and Yoshiaki Ito and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Science and Journal of Materials Chemistry.
